BET AWARDS 2011 FOR DBANJ AND 2FACE IDIBIA

[caption id="attachment_5999" align="alignleft" width="480" caption="2face Idibia holding the BET award"][/caption]

To those who have been keen observers of the Nigerian entertainment industry, it is no surprise that Nigerian musicians would definitely shine anywhere in the world. Nigerian artistes have continued to play major role and won awards at major events worldwide.

Two days ago, it happened in Los Angeles, California the world capital of entertainment.African Queen crooner, 2face Idibia and Dbanj were declared joint winners in the International act category of the BET Awards. The two musicians aggregate must have stood at the same rate and the judges have no choice than to give it to the two of them.

Other African artistes such as Angelique Kidjo (Republic of Benin), Fally Pupa (Congo Democratic Republic) and Tear Gears from Republic of South Africa were also nominated in the same category.

FUNKE FOWLER AND ABI KUKU's WEDDING INTRODUCTION INSIDE PARKVIEW


Funke Fowler

Gistmaster.com


Last weekend, Funke Fowler of Leila Fowler boutique and Abi Kuku, Lagos big boy had their traditional wedding introduction.


The Kuku's family with all the emblem of royalty from Ijebu Ode formally met that in-law last weekend in Parkview Estate, Ikoyi.
The groom is the son of eminent businessman and Ogbeni Oja of Ijebuland, Chief Adebayo Kuku. He is regarded as one of the richest and most influential Ijebu sons.
The first stage of Abi and Funke's marriage was held in Funke's grandma's home inside the elitist Parkview Estate, Ikoyi.


Funke looked scintillating in a blue lace with white and silver accessories; while Abi was in his signature white.


Leila's grand mother is the successful educationist. She runs  Vivian Fowler Memorial College for girls in Lagos. Funke's father, Chief Babatunde Fowler is the Chairman of Lagos State Board on Internal revenue. He is said to be close to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u and other members of the Lagos political family.


Gistmaster.com gathered that the two love birds decided to live the rest of their lives together and also set machinery in motion for their wedding , when Abi finally proposed to Leila in London.


It was during the famous Prince Harry and Kate Middleton royal wedding. Though they have been dating for sometime, we gathered Funke got the wedding proposal ring during that period.


The wedding will hold in Lagos and Dubai in November.
Meanwhile when the couple announced their engagement, lots of people criticized Funke that she's an arrogant snob! Others believe she was greatly misunderstood.


Some are also of the opinion that she wanted to have a wedding that is low  key, that is why she didn't let most people into the detail of the arrangement. That is certainly impossible said a Lagos boy, considering the prominence of  both families in their respective states.

NIGERIA BEAUTY QUEEN, JANE OGBE EMERGE 2ND RUNNER UP AT MISS WORLD CUP CONTEST IN GERMANY

[caption id="attachment_5977" align="alignleft" width="320" caption="Jane Ogbe"][/caption]

Gistmaster.com

One of the activities that were held ahead of the ongoing Under 20
Female World Cup is the Miss World Cup Beauty Pageant. Gorgeous Miss
Jane Ogbe (former Miss International 2007), represented Nigeria and
emerged Second Runner-up at the competition.

The event was held last

Friday June 17, 2011 in Germany and had beauty queens from different
parts of the world in contention.

Tracing Jane’s career, we see a young girl who started as a video
girl, to a professional runway model for various fashion shows
including Omoyemi Akerele & Odion (2006) and Linda Ikeji’s Fashion
Show (2007).

Her first attempt to beauty pageantry was Miss Earth
2007 where she emerged First Runner-up and crowned Miss International
2007. According to her, this competition really gave her exposure and
several opportunities like representing Nigeria at the Miss Globe
International Beauty Pageant 2007 in Albania where she got the title –
Miss Cosmopolitan and a Diplomat certificate from the Mayor of
Tropoja. She was also part of the seven contestants whose pictures
were used to represent the continents of the world in a TV advert for
Albania’s historical postal stamps.

In 2009, Jane represented Nigeria at The Queens Of the World Contest
in Berlin – an experience that re-invited her to partake at the Miss
World Cup Beauty Pageant this year. “It was quite an experience and I
thank God for the opportunity. I am privileged and honoured to
represent Nigeria and our rich cultural heritage”, she says.

Miss Ogbe is from Benue State but was born in Jos, Plateau State. She
is a graduate from Lagos State University and currently based in Abuja
where she runs a modeling agency - grooming and mentoring other young
aspiring beauty models.

SOUND SULTAN's WIFE DELIVERS BABY BOY TODAY

[caption id="attachment_5963" align="alignleft" width="321" caption="Sound Sultan"][/caption]

Gifted artist, Olanrewaju Fasasi aka Sound Sultan and his wife Farida welcomed their second child – a bouncing baby boy this (Sunday) morning. The baby was born in a Festac Town located hospital at exactly 11:45am (an hour after his wife went into labour). The artist confirms that both mother and child are doing great.
The bundle of joy that will be named in seven days arrives a year and eight months after the couple’s first child, named Zara. According to Sultan, “Zara is gradually getting a grip of what just happened”. Further commenting, a very excited Sultan says “God is great. The birth of my son is a sign of great blessings to come”.

Sound Sultan is one talented artist who has spent well over a decade in Nigeria’s music industry and still counting. His first single “Jagbajantis” led to his debut album ‘KPSHHEW’ (hiss or sound made by a frustrated person) released in 1999. This song and many others endeared him to fans and music pundits across Nigeria.  Ever since, the dark and tall gentleman has dished 5 great albums; the recent being ‘Back To The Future’ (January 20, 2011) with hit songs like “2010” ft. M.I, “Very Good Bad Guy” ft. Banky W and “Orobo” ft. Excel (and recently, Flavour).

NIGERIA ACTRESS YEMISI AKANDE DIES IN UK

[caption id="attachment_5948" align="alignleft" width="172" caption="YEMISI AKANDE a.k.a Yemisi Eleto"][/caption]

Nigeria-UK actress, Yemisi Akande popularly known as Yemisi Eleto is dead. gistmaster.com gathered that the beautiful actress who is also niece to another prominent actor, Segun Remi (popularly known as Chief Karan)  died on Saturday 25 June 2011 in the UK. She was aged 39.
Yemisi,whose first appearance was in a Yoruba movie ' Omo Mummy' is the CEO of Yemak films with office on Camberwell road. She left Nigeria for the US about 18 years ago but relocated to Britain in 2006.



[caption id="attachment_5957" align="alignleft" width="500" caption="Yemisi Akande (Eleto)"][/caption]

In 2008, Yemisi released her popular movie 'Eleto' (Wedding Planner). She has worked with several known names in Yoruba movie industry in the past.
As Nigerians in the UK mourn the actress, prayers also pour for the two kids she left behind. The eldest is barely 8 years old.

SYLVIA NDUKA WINNER MBGN 2011- SEE THE LATEST REPORT HERE


Most Beautiful Girl in Nigeria (MBGN) contest 2011 has ended with Miss Sylvia Nduka being declared the winner. According to the profile of the new beauty queen, she is an undergraduate of University of Lagos and she is from the eastern part of Nigeria.
